Emily St. John Mandel Quote

It’s not a hometown, actually, it’s a home island. It’s the same size and shape as Manhattan, Arthur tells people at parties all his life, except with a thousand people. Delano Island is between Vancouver Island and mainland British Columbia, a straight shot north from Los Angeles. The island is all temperate rain forest and rocky beaches, deer breaking into vegetable gardens and leaping in front of windshields, moss on low-hanging branches, the sighing of wind in cedar trees.
